生成基于SQL的任何表的创建,删除,更新和查询RESTFUL API接口
#go #redis #gin #gorm

只要您可以连接到MySQL数据库,就可以生成一个恢复的API接口,以供创建,删除,更新和查询任何表。接口查询支持分页,任何列条件(模糊,比较大小,逻辑和OR),而无需编写任何代码以在服务器端获得低代码。

安装代码生成工具海绵后,执行命令。

sponge run

打开UI接口,单击左菜单栏[SQL] - > [Web类型] - > [创建Web Project],指定数据库和表格,填写一些参数,您可以生成Web服务代码使用创建,删除,更新和查询RESTFUL API接口,该代码主要由gingormgo-redis Common Library组成。

generate code

切换到生成的代码目录并执行命令。

# Generating swagger documents
make docs

# Compiling and starting web services
make run

在浏览器中打开http://localhost:8080/swagger/index.html,您将能够创建,删除,更新和查询表。

Image description